Different Types of Hammocks
When it comes to hammocks, there is a wide variety of types to choose from, each offering its unique benefits. Rope hammocks are classic and provide excellent breathability, perfect for hot summer days. Fabric hammocks, on the other hand, offer a softer and more comfortable lounging experience. Quilted hammocks provide extra padding for enhanced comfort, ideal for those who enjoy extended relaxation sessions.
Hammocks come in different sizes as well, catering to individual preferences. Single hammocks are great for solo lounging, while double hammocks offer ample space for sharing the relaxation experience with a loved one. Consider the material, size, and design that best fits your needs and the ambiance of your backyard.
Finding the right hammock for you is crucial in creating your relaxation oasis. Take into account factors like durability, weather resistance, and ease of maintenance when selecting the perfect hammock for your backyard retreat.

Choosing the Perfect Spot for Your Hammock
Selecting the ideal location for your hammock is essential for maximizing your relaxation experience. Look for sturdy anchor points, such as two strong trees, sturdy posts, or a hammock stand, to ensure safe and secure hanging. Consider the surrounding environment, aiming for a spot with a pleasant view and adequate shade or sunlight, depending on your preference.
The distance between your anchor points will determine the optimal sag of your hammock. A general rule of thumb is to hang your hammock with a 30-degree angle for the most comfortable lounging position. Make sure there is enough clearance around your hammock to prevent any accidents or obstructions while swinging.
Before installing your hammock, take into account factors like the weight capacity of your anchor points, the height at which you want to hang your hammock, and any potential obstacles that may interfere with your relaxation space. By choosing the perfect spot, you can create a tranquil retreat in your backyard that invites you to unwind and recharge.
Setting Up Your Hammock
Once you've selected the ideal spot for your hammock, it's time to set it up properly to ensure a safe and comfortable lounging experience. If you're using trees as anchor points, make sure they are healthy and strong enough to support the weight of the hammock and the person or people using it. Use tree-friendly straps to protect the bark and prevent damage to the trees.
If you opt for a hammock stand, assemble it according to the manufacturer's instructions, ensuring all components are securely in place. Position the hammock stand on a level surface to prevent tipping over while lounging. Double-check the stability of the stand before getting in the hammock to avoid accidents.
Adjust the height and sag of your hammock to achieve the desired level of comfort. Experiment with different hanging heights and angles until you find the perfect position that allows you to relax and sway gently in the breeze. Once your hammock is set up correctly, you can begin enjoying moments of tranquility and relaxation right in your backyard.

Tips for Hammock Care and Maintenance
Proper care and maintenance of your hammock are essential to ensure its longevity and continued enjoyment. Regularly inspect your hammock for signs of wear and tear, such as fraying ropes, loose stitches, or stretched fabric. Address any issues promptly to prevent further damage and maintain the integrity of your hammock.
To clean your hammock, follow the manufacturer's instructions for the specific material. Most fabric hammocks can be hand washed with mild soap and water, while rope hammocks may require a more delicate cleaning process. Allow your hammock to air dry thoroughly before storing it to prevent mold or mildew growth.
When not in use, store your hammock in a dry, sheltered area to protect it from the elements and prolong its lifespan. Avoid leaving your hammock exposed to prolonged sunlight, rain, or humidity, as these conditions can cause premature deterioration. By practicing regular care and maintenance, you can enjoy your hammock for years to come.
Hammock Safety Precautions
While hammocks are designed for relaxation and comfort, it's essential to prioritize safety when using them to prevent accidents or injuries. Always check the weight capacity of your hammock and ensure it can safely support the intended number of users. Avoid exceeding the recommended weight limit to prevent damage to the hammock and potential injuries.
Inspect your hammock regularly for any signs of wear or damage, such as frayed ropes, weakened fabric, or loose hardware. Replace any worn components immediately to maintain the structural integrity of your hammock. Before getting into your hammock, perform a stability check to ensure it is securely anchored and properly set up.
When lounging in a hammock, be mindful of your movements to avoid sudden shifts in weight that could cause the hammock to tip over. Educate yourself on proper hammock usage and safety guidelines to prevent accidents and enjoy a worry-free relaxation experience. By following safety precautions, you can relax in your hammock with peace of mind.
